A pin outside the outline is normal. The Commission files the coordinate of the well’s bottom hole and the abstract of the tract where it was permitted. A horizontal well enters the ground in one survey and bottoms in the next, so about one well in five sits outside the shape it belongs to. A horizontal well’s bottom hole sits a median 2,780 m from its abstract against 877 m for a vertical one, which is a lateral’s length. The Commission also states that its coordinates are interpreted from survey boundaries and are not necessarily true geographic locations.
